Joint Commission leaders with direct experience in code content, application, and inspection will share the newest findings and latest information across the most pressing Life Safety Code® topics, including:

  • CMS Categorical Waivers
    Join a discussion on CMS issued categorical waivers and how they affect seven key topics - from doors and exit enclosures to alarms and generators.
  • 2012 Life Safety Code®: Learn What's Changed and What It Means For You 
    The field's foremost leaders will share major changes around exiting, testing frequency, and other key updates.
  • Updates from the Joint Commission
    Gain first-hand insight as Joint Commission experts guide you through top findings and the latest news and information on the survey process.
